Output b615bec21a256b70f1e6f51b76f4dfdd1b0c57a6f26bbc36424481f91d79dd84:1

value
1389537151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72f52692f3a749b693cb40347a7d048ee2fb93e6 OP_EQUAL
address
MJNzwfd3ZhdepVpgdChQaoZesUaM4XxLTd
transaction
b615bec21a256b70f1e6f51b76f4dfdd1b0c57a6f26bbc36424481f91d79dd84
spent
true